We are looking for an Product Innovation Manager - 15-Month Maternity Leave Contract to join our dynamic team. If you are motivated by the challenge of developing effective strategies, improving internal processes, and fostering a high-performance and collaborative work environment, this opportunity is for you!Why choose Olymel?Career Growth: Develop your skills and progress in an environment that values personal and professional development.Corporate Culture: Be part of a close-knit, collaborative team where every contribution is valued.Innovation: Participate in innovative projects that have a real impact on the organization. The Role, Your ImpactReporting to the Director of Innovation, you will contribute to the following challenges:Lead innovation and new product development projects across all brands in the Olymel portfolio.Turn ideas into concrete, profitable innovations aligned with business strategy.Identify and develop innovation opportunities that address consumer needs and market trends.Work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ure the success of innovation projects.Actively contribute to the growth and performance of brands, both in retail and foodservice.What You Bring to the RoleEducation: University degree in business administration, marketing, or a related field.Experience: Minimum of 5 years of experience in project management, ideally in the consumer packaged goods (CPG) or food industry.Skills: Innovation project management, cross-functional collaboration, market analysis, communication, leadership, creativity, and results-oriented mindset.
